What is an air source heatpump?

A lot of property heating unit either use fuel, or convert electrical power into warmth. Yet heatpump are different, as they don't produce warmth.

Instead, they relocate existing heat from outside right into your home. This makes them more efficient. Since they deliver a lot more heat energy than the electric power they take in. So a heat-pump system usually sets you back less to run than a typical heater as well. Air source heatpump are a type of renewable energy modern technology that take the heat from the air exterior (even when it's cold) and also use it to warm the home. You can get other heat pumps that do the same point using the heat in the ground and in water, yet air source heat pumps are suitable for a broader range of residential properties. Since the air (or ground, or water) is heated up by the sunlight, the energy that heatpump create is still classed as 'renewable', even though the pump itself is powered by electricity which may or may not have a sustainable source.

There are two kinds of air source heat pump. Air-to-water systems warm water which is then distributed around the house through radiators or an underfloor heating unit. They can also be made use of to warm water in a tank for the washroom or kitchen. Air-to-air systems generally utilize followers to circulate warm air around the property and also can not be used to heat water.

 

Exactly how does an air source heatpump job?

An air source heat pump takes warm from the air as well as improves it to a higher temperature using a compressor. It after that moves the warmth to the heater in your home. They work a little bit like fridges in reverse.

  1. The air source heat pump soaks up warmth from the outdoors air right into a fluid cooling agent at a low temperature level. Using electrical power, the pump compresses the liquid to increase its temperature level.
  2. It after that condenses back right into a fluid to launch its saved warm.
  3. Warm is sent out to your radiators or underfloor home heating.
  4. The remainder can be stored in your warm water cylinder.
  5. You can utilize your saved hot water for showers, bathrooms as well as faucets.

The pump uses power to run, but it ought to make use of much less electrical energy than the heat it creates. This makes them an energy-efficient method to warm your home. Air source heat pumps work even if the temperature is well below zero.

 

Is my building suitable?

Heat pumps make most financial sense in homes which are off the national gas grid and which therefore utilize costly gas like power, oil, LPG or coal for room heating. If you're linked to mains gas, then financially you'll probably be much better off with gas main home heating.

A well-insulated property with high requirements of air-tightness is also preferable, although improving the general energy efficiency of your home will certainly help-- as lowering your home heating requirements will certainly enable you to run a smaller sized and also less costly heatpump. This is due to the fact that heatpump are most efficient in properties which heat up swiftly, maintain the warm in therefore require little energy to preserve a temperature once it has been reached.

 

How much does an air source heatpump expense?

An air-to-water heatpump normally costs between ₤ 7,000 and also ₤ 11,000, according to the Energy Conserving Depend On. The expenses vary relying on the size of the heat pump, the complexity of the system as well as whether you select easy or innovative controls (for example a weather-compensated thermostat).

 

Upkeep costs for air source heatpump are reduced. They are trusted, work immediately and also most will certainly run for 20 years or more. Your installer should encourage on any kind of upkeep required, such as an annual check by you and also a service every couple of years by a specialist.

Can I get an air source heat pump grant?

They're consisted of in the Renewable Heat Incentive (RHI). The government scheme pays house owners in England, Scotland and Wales for the renewable warm they generate.

RHI settlements last for seven years. As well as for the biggest systems, you might rise to ₤1,300 annually. If you have looked for any other national government grants, these may be deducted from your RHI earnings. You can reduce the upfront expense of installing an air source heat pump by assigning your RHI payments to a participating installer as well.

how long does an air source heat pump last?

If you’re planning to install an air source heat pump in your home or property, one of the first questions you’d probably want to ask is, how long does it last? In this post, we aim to provide an answer to this question and more. Let’s take a look!

Generally, heat pumps are considered to be very durable and long lasting. In the previous years, their average life expectancy was at 15 years, however with the advancement in modern technology, the newest units are able to last for about 20 to 25 years before they become due for replacement. The longevity and durability of air source heat pumps is as a result of their design as you won’t find many things that can go wrong and even more so with their latest models. As you would have expected, their lifespan normally varies with the manufacturer as well as model. However, while having them regularly maintained can help to extend their life expectancy and efficiency, they’re not considered to be a necessity.

When compared to other types of heating sources, heat pump comes out on top when it comes to longevity. The significance of this is immense due to the fact that the nature of the RHI scheme is to recoup sufficient funds so that after 7 years, the system will ultimately have costed nothing beyond that of a new boiler depending on the performance. Other heating sources such as oil, gas and electric boilers will only have to work for about 10 to 12 years before their parts will need to be replaced and times the manufacturer may have well stopped producing such parts.

Do air source heat pumps save money?

Whether installing an air source heat pump will help you save money depends on your property, how long you expect to live there, and the type of heat pump you get.

Air source heat pumps are initially quite expensive to install. However, if you get an air-to-water air source heat pump, you’re eligible for money from the Renewable Heat Incentive [https://www.energysavingtrust.org.uk/scotland/grants-loans/renewables/renewable-heat-incentive] (RHI). This is a UK government scheme that gives you quarterly cash payments over seven years if you install an eligible renewable heating technology (air-to-air air source heat pumps aren’t included).

All this means that if you have long-term plans to stay in your property, then an air-to-water air source heat pump can be a great way to save money on your heating bills. However, if you’re planning on moving out of your property relatively soon, or are a considering an air-to-air air source heat pump, it may not be the best financial option for you.

It’s important to remember that air source heat pumps are at their most efficient when installed in very well insulated properties. If your property’s not very energy efficient, you may find that a heat pump won’t help you save money.

what is an air source heat pump?

Air source heat pumps are a type of heating system that you can use to warm the air in your property. They’re a semi-renewable energy generator as, although they use electricity, they extract and use renewable heat from the air.

There are two main types of air source heat pump – air-to-water, and air-to-air. Air-to-water heat pumps are the most popular, and are best used to heat water that supplies underfloor heating systems or large radiators. Air-to-air pumps heat air, which is then dispersed round your property using fans.
